Slash command: /party

A party builder where the parent menu opens a sub-menu to recruit adventurers, then receives the selection back via a completion callback.

Concepts: sub-menus, ctx.openSubMenu, ctx.complete, setPreserveStateOnReturn

Key things to notice

  • ctx.complete(result) vs goBack(). Selecting a recruit calls ctx.complete(recruit) — this fires onComplete in the parent with the chosen Adventurer. Pressing "Never mind" calls goBack() directly, which returns to the parent but does NOT fire onComplete.
  • onComplete runs in the parent's context. The parentCtx argument is the party builder's context — parentCtx.state.get('members') reads the party list, not the recruit menu's state.
  • setPreserveStateOnReturn() is essential here. Without it, returning from the sub-menu would re-run setup() and reset the party list to empty. With it, state is snapshot on exit and restored on return.
  • Options flow into the sub-menu factory. The alreadyRecruited array is passed via openSubMenu options and received in the factory's options parameter, allowing the sub-menu to filter already-recruited members.
